MAPS & BROCHURES

The Forest Service has a wide variety of recreation information and educational brochures on a large assortment of topics.

BROCHURES

  • A Guide To Your National Forests is a free brochure showing locations of national forests and grasslands and available from forest service offices.

USGS MAPS

  • Topographic Maps provide by far, the greatest level of detail because they cover smaller portions of a forest. You can purchase these maps from the US Geological Survey and many retail outlets.

SPECIALITY MAPS

  • Visitor Maps are available for purchase from individual forests, the National Forest Store and many retail outlets. This map provides forest-wide information on attractions, facilities, services and opportunities.
  • Trail Maps in many specific recreational activities such as cross-country skiing, backpacking and snowmobiling. They include:
    • “Hiking, Biking, Motorcycle & Horseback Trails in the Sawtooth National Recreation Area”
    • “Sawtooth Winter Valley Recreation and Stanley Basin”
    • “Summer Trails, The Harriman Trail and Galena Lodge”
    • “Nordic Ski Trails & Snowshoe Trails in Sun Valley & the Sawtooth Valley”
    • “Wood River Valley, Winter Recreation”

  • Travel Plan Maps are a great resource for those who enjoy Off Road Vehicle use on National Forest land. These maps illustrate trails where ORV use is authorized and will help you avoid traveling in areas that are off-limits.
